服务器如何监控网络

随着互联网技术的飞速发展,服务器在网络环境中的重要性日益凸显,网络稳定性直接影响到服务器的正常运行,进而影响到企业或个人的业务开展,对服务器进行网络监控变得尤为重要,本文将详细介绍服务器如何进行网络监控,以及如何提高监控效果。
服务器网络监控的基本方法
使用系统自带的监控工具
大多数操作系统都提供了网络监控工具,如Linux系统中的iftop、nmon等,Windows系统中的ipconfig、netstat等,这些工具可以实时显示网络流量、带宽占用等信息,帮助我们了解服务器网络状况。
第三方监控软件
市面上有许多第三方监控软件,如Zabbix、Nagios、Prometheus等,这些软件功能强大,支持多种监控指标,能够满足不同场景下的监控需求。
云服务监控
随着云计算的普及,许多云服务提供商也提供了网络监控服务,如阿里云的云监控、腾讯云的云监控等,通过云服务监控,我们可以方便地查看服务器网络状况,并进行实时报警。
服务器网络监控的关键指标
带宽使用率
带宽使用率是衡量网络性能的重要指标,通过监控带宽使用率,我们可以了解服务器网络是否拥堵,及时调整网络策略。
网络延迟
网络延迟是指数据包在网络中传输所需的时间,过高或过低的网络延迟都会影响服务器性能,通过监控网络延迟,我们可以及时发现并解决网络问题。
网络丢包率

网络丢包率是指在网络传输过程中,数据包丢失的比例,高丢包率会导致数据传输中断,影响服务器性能,通过监控网络丢包率,我们可以发现网络故障,并进行修复。
端口状态
端口状态是指服务器上各个端口的连接情况,通过监控端口状态,我们可以了解服务器是否受到恶意攻击,以及网络连接是否正常。
提高服务器网络监控效果的方法
制定合理的监控策略
根据实际业务需求,制定合理的监控策略,确保监控指标全面、准确。
定期检查监控设备
定期检查监控设备,确保其正常运行,避免因设备故障导致监控数据丢失。
分析监控数据
对监控数据进行深入分析,找出潜在的网络问题,并采取措施进行解决。
建立预警机制
建立预警机制,及时发现网络故障,降低故障对业务的影响。
FAQs
Q1:如何选择合适的网络监控工具?

A1:选择网络监控工具时,需考虑以下因素:
(1)操作系统兼容性:确保监控工具与服务器操作系统兼容。
(2)功能需求:根据实际业务需求,选择具备相应功能的监控工具。
(3)易用性:选择操作简单、易于使用的监控工具。
(4)性能:选择性能稳定、资源消耗低的监控工具。
Q2:如何提高网络监控效果?
A2:提高网络监控效果的方法有:
(1)制定合理的监控策略,确保监控指标全面、准确。
(2)定期检查监控设备,确保其正常运行。
(3)分析监控数据,找出潜在的网络问题。
(4)建立预警机制,及时发现并解决网络故障。
